Epithelial–Mesenchymal Transition (EMT) is a fundamental biological process that plays a critical role in embryogenesis, tissue regeneration, fibrosis, and cancer progression. This book provides a comprehensive and structured overview of EMT, emphasizing its molecular mechanisms, signaling pathways, and clinical relevance in oral and maxillofacial pathology. The text systematically explores the three biological subtypes of EMT, detailing their roles in development (Type 1), wound healing and fibrosis (Type 2), and tumor progression and metastasis (Type 3). Special focus is given to key regulatory pathways including TGF-β, Wnt, Notch, Hedgehog, and microRNA networks, along with their contribution to cellular plasticity and disease progression. In addition, the book highlights the role of EMT in oral diseases such as oral submucous fibrosis and head and neck cancers, providing insights into diagnostic markers, therapeutic targets, and drug resistance mechanisms. Designed for postgraduate students, researchers, and clinicians in oral pathology and related biomedical sciences, this work bridges fundamental concepts with clinical applications, offering a concise yet in-depth understanding of EMT in both physiological and pathological contexts.
